Introduction:

Poker is a widely played card game that has gained enormous popularity both online and in br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Within report, we shall offer an extensive overview and analysis of poker, including its history, principles, variations, and effect on community.

Reputation for Poker:

The beginnings of poker are considered to date back to the early 19th century in america. It evolved from various cards like Primero and Brelan, incorporating aspects of betting and bluffing. The overall game distribute quickly over the Mississippi River, with various variations promising as time passes. These days, poker is actually a worldwide event, with professional tournaments and committed on line platforms attracting countless players.

Guidelines of Poker:

Poker is normally enjoyed a typical deck of 52 cards. The target is to win the cooking pot, which is the amount of cash or potato chips placed in the center of the table. Each player is dealt a collection quantity of cards and must use their particular skills to help make the most effective hand or bluff their particular opponents into folding. The most common variations of poker consist of texas holdem, Omaha, and Seven-Card Stud, each due to their own unique guidelines and game play.

[=%3Ca%20href=https://33poker.net/category/hobby/%3E33poker.net%3C/a%3E%3Cmeta%20http-equiv=refresh%20content=0;url=https://33poker.net/category/hobby/%20/%3E Poker Real Money] Variants:

Texas Hold'em is the most preferred variation of poker, played in both everyday games and expert tournaments. Players tend to be dealt two private cards and must form the best hand feasible utilizing a combination of these cards and five provided neighborhood cards. Omaha is comparable to texas hold em but people get four private cards. Seven-Card Stud, conversely, requires each player getting seven cards, therefore the goal is to result in the most useful hand making use of any five of them.
